Shawsheen Valley Regional Vocational Technical High School is located in Billerica, Massachusetts, United States. "Shawsheen Tech", or "Shaw Tech" is a public high school serving 5 towns: Burlington, Wilmington, Bedford, Tewksbury and Billerica make up most of the student body.

Superintendent-Directors
- Benjamin Wolk (1965–1987)[5]
- Charles H. Lyons (1987–2015)[5]
- Timothy Broadrick (2015–2019)[6][7]
- Melanie Hagmen (interim 2019–2020)[8]
- Bradford Jackson (2020–2022)[9]
- Tony McIntosh (2022–present)[10]
